MITCHELLS & BUTLERS PLC in Lympstone is seeking passionate individuals to join as Chefs in a dynamic kitchen environment. You will embark on a full-time role while working towards a nationally recognized Production Chef Level 2 Apprenticeship over 15 months. This opportunity allows you to learn all necessary kitchen skills while contributing to a supportive team atmosphere.

Enjoy numerous benefits including:

  • 33% staff discount across brands
  • Opportunities for career progression

How to prepare for a job interview at Mitchells & Butlers PLC

Know Your Kitchen Basics

Before the interview, brush up on your kitchen skills and terminology. Be ready to discuss your favourite cooking techniques or dishes. This shows your passion for the role and helps you connect with the interviewers.

Show Your Team Spirit

Mitchells & Butlers values a supportive team atmosphere, so be prepared to share examples of how you've worked well in a team before. Highlight any experiences where you contributed to a positive environment or helped others succeed.

Ask About Growth Opportunities

Since this role offers career progression, don’t hesitate to ask about future opportunities during the interview. This demonstrates your ambition and eagerness to grow within the company, which is something they’ll appreciate.

Be Ready for a Practical Test

In a chef interview, you might be asked to demonstrate a skill or prepare a dish. Practice basic cooking techniques beforehand, and be ready to showcase your creativity and efficiency under pressure. It’s all about showing what you can do in a fast-paced environment!
